Requirements
- Minimum 2–3 years experience in a similar admin or coordination role.
- Strong administrative and scheduling experience.
- Experience using CRM or care management systems (e.g., Visual Care).
- Experience with e-signature and document platforms (e.g., DocuSign).
- Proficiency in Microsoft 365 applications (SharePoint, Teams, Outlook, Word, Excel, OneDrive).
- Experience within the Australian NDIS or disability services sector is highly advantageous.
- Background in healthcare, mental health, or community services is highly desirable.
- Excellent written English and communication skills.
- Strong attention to detail, accuracy, and organizational skills.
- Ability to work independently with a proactive, problem-solving mindset.
Responsibilities
- Manage client and staff records and administrative processes in Visual Care.
- Draft and track NDIS Service Agreements, approvals, and onboarding documentation.
- Create and maintain staff rosters, confirming shifts and managing cancellations.
- Support funding, invoicing, and claims processing, including monitoring budgets.
- Provide structured communication management and daily updates to founders.
- Maintain compliance records and assist with audit preparation.
- Utilize Microsoft 365 applications for documentation and record keeping.
